CASU is an interagency program that consists of unique partnerships between a National Board of Directors, a Local Board of Directors, a Lead Agency and the CASU business unit. Each partner fulfills certain levels of oversight for the CASU business unit. The National CASU Board serves as an interagency coordinating mechanism for promoting and advocating CASUs. The National Board provides general policy guidance but each CASU operates autonomously. A Local Board of Directors made up of customer agencies provides policy guidance and oversight for the CASU, approves services to be provided, and functions as an information conduit with the National Board and the local Lead Agency. A Lead Agency, selected by the Local Board and approved by the National Board, provides reimbursable personnel, finance, and usually contracting support. The CASU Network Members are the autonomous organizations that provide operational and administrative support services to Federal agencies.
